Abstract

The main focus of this research paper is to propose and improvement of the data security using encryption and decryption method in ANN based chaotic generator of original value. The Binary value sequence of ASCII CODE is converted with two initial parameter, and converted value is again decrypted with same initial parameter. In which consists of Binary value of ASCII Code, chaotic neural network algorithm was used for encryption and decryption and it generates the chaotic sequence of random value for each A to Z letter. The generated random value is the encrypted binary ASCII values of A to Z sequence of original ASCII Code binary value, with same initial parameter. For simulation MATLAB software is used. This paper also includes improved experimental results and complete demonstration that ANN Based Chaotic Generator is successfully perform the cryptography.
